§ 8-13-1510 — Civil and criminal penalties for late filing of or failure to file report or statement required by this chapter.

South Carolina·Title 8 PUBLIC OFFICERS AND EMPLOYEES·Ch. 13 ETHICS, GOVERNMENT ACCOUNTABILITY, AND CAMPAIGN REFORM
(A)Except as otherwise specifically provided in this chapter, a person required to file a report or statement under this chapter who files a late statement or report or fails to file a required statement or report must be assessed a civil penalty as follows:
(1)a fine of one hundred dollars if the statement or report is not filed within five days after the established deadline provided by law in this chapter; and (2) after notice has been given by certified or registered mail that a required statement or report has not been filed, a fine of ten dollars per calendar day for the first ten days after notice has been given, and one hundred dollars for each additional calendar day in which the required statement or report is not filed, not exceeding five thousand dollars.

Legislative History

HISTORY: 1991 Act No. 248, SECTION 3, eff January 1, 1992 and governs only transactions which take place after December 31, 1991; 2003 Act No. 76, SECTION 52, eff July 1, 2003; 2011 Act No. 40, SECTION 6, eff June 7, 2011.
